Reports Q2 revenue $4.42B, consensus $4.23B. The company “noted that global freight markets in the second quarter continued to be impacted by weak demand, high inventories and excess capacity, which resulted in a more competitive marketplace with suppressed transportation rates. North American surface transportation volumes and load-to-truck ratios remain near the low levels of 2019. In the freight forwarding market, ocean vessel and air freight capacity continues to exceed demand, which has kept ocean and air freight rates low during this period of significant decline that has continued since the second half of 2022.”
